VINCENT DiVITO, INC. v. VOLLMAR CLAY PROD. CO.

No. 87-3286.

179 Ill. App.3d 325 (1989)

534 N.E.2d 575

VINCENT DiVITO, INC., Plaintiff-Appellant, v. VOLLMAR CLAY PRODUCTS COMPANY, Defendant-Appellee and Third-Party Plaintiff (Armco, Inc., Third-Party Defendant).

Appellate Court of Illinois — First District (5th Division).

Opinion filed February 3, 1989.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Gerald L. Angst, Richard J. O'Brien, and Gerard D. Kelly, all of Sidley & Austin, of Chicago, for appellant.

Torshen, Schoenfield & Spreyer, Ltd., of Chicago (Jerome H. Torshen, Abigail K. Spreyer, and James K. Genden, of counsel), for appellee.


Affirmed in part, and reversed in part and remanded.

JUSTICE COCCIA delivered the opinion of the court:

Plaintiff, Vincent DiVito, Inc., appeals from: (1) the denial of its motion for summary judgment on a cause of action seeking promissory estoppel; (2) the granting of defendant Vollmar Clay Products Company's cross-motion for summary judgment on DiVito's promissory estoppel cause of action; and (3) the granting of Vollmar's cross-motion for summary judgment...
